Step 3: Medical Evaluation

Before undergoing blepharoplasty surgery, you will need to undergo a medical evaluation to ensure that you are in good health and a suitable candidate for the procedure. The medical evaluation will include a physical examination, blood tests, and other diagnostic tests as needed. If you have any underlying medical conditions, such as diabetes or high blood pressure, you may need to undergo additional testing or receive clearance from your primary care physician before undergoing the procedure.

Step 4: Pre-Operative Instructions

The plastic surgeon will provide you with pre-operative instructions that you need to follow to prepare for the surgery. These instructions may include:

  1. Avoid taking certain medications, such as aspirin, ibuprofen, and blood-thinning medications, for several weeks before the surgery.
  2. Quit smoking at least two weeks before the surgery, as smoking can interfere with the healing process and increase the risk of complications.
  3. Arrange for someone to drive you home after the surgery and have someone stay with you for the first 24 hours.
  4. Follow a healthy diet and drink plenty of fluids before the surgery.
  5. Avoid eating or drinking anything for at least six hours before the surgery.
  6. Wear comfortable, loose-fitting clothing on the day of the surgery.
  7. Remove any makeup, contact lenses, or jewelry before the surgery.
  8. Be prepared to take time off from work and other activities to allow for proper recovery.

Step 5: Day of Surgery

On the day of the surgery, you should arrive at the clinic or hospital on time and follow the instructions provided by the plastic surgeon. The surgeon will perform the surgery using local anesthesia, sedation, or general anesthesia, depending on the extent of the surgery and your preferences. The surgery typically takes 1-3 hours, depending on the complexity of the procedure.

During the surgery, the plastic surgeon will make incisions along the natural creases of the eyelids to remove excess skin, fat, and muscle tissue. The surgeon will then close the incisions with fine sutures to minimize scarring. After the surgery, you will be monitored for a short period to ensure that you are stable and ready to go home.

Step 6: Post-Operative Care

After the surgery, you will need to follow certain post-operative care instructions to ensure proper healing and minimize the risk of complications. These instructions may include:

  1. Apply cold compresses to the eyes for several days after the surgery to reduce swelling and bruising.
  2. Avoid strenuous activities, heavy lifting, and bending for several days after the surgery.
  3. Use prescription eye drops or ointments as directed by the plastic surgeon.
  4. Avoid rubbing your eyes or wearing contact lenses for several weeks after the surgery.
  5. Attend follow-up appointments with the plastic surgeon to monitor your progress and ensure proper healing.
